In this paper, we investigate an encryption method for color image data transmission based on Sylvester-type quaternion matrix equations. We first study the solvability conditions and general solution to a system of Sylvester-type quaternion matrix equations. We derive some practical necessary and sufficient conditions for the existence of a solution to this system by using a simultaneous decomposition of quaternion matrices. We present the expression of the general solution to the system when the solvability conditions are satisfied. Based on the form of this system, we consider the applications of this system in color image data transmission. Moreover, we provide some algorithms and examples to illustrate the main results.
